Paradoxical Commandment #4

The good you do today will be forgotten tomorrow. Do good anyway.

Much of the good work you do will be remembered for a short time. The most important thing to remember is who you are and how you live.

Take the time to smile at the lady in the check stand, open the door for the person behind you at the bank, be the first person to start cleaning up after a meeting. More than likely no one will notice but you will be making some ones life happier in small ways.
